We understand that sharing your car with your community is a big decision. One of the ways we protect you is by obtaining a $1 million liability insurance policy that protects you against lawsuits for injuries and property damage while your car is being rented through the RelayRides service. In addition, you will be protected against certain “comprehensive” and “collision” losses that occur while your car is being rented through the marketplace. More details are available here. So, if something unfortunate does happen when your car is being rented, we believe your insurance policy should not be touched (except, in NY, the UIM/UM, PIP and liability coverages “follow the vehicle”, and so in the event of an accident, the your insurance has the potential to be implicated). For “acts of nature,” we will provide protection that will match whatever your pre-existing comprehensive insurance coverage would be.
